With a 3–0 away victory in Salaspils late on Saturday evening against FK Salaspils, Valmiera FC has effectively achieved its season’s main goal — promotion to the Nākotnes League. But the work isn’t done yet — the team still has two matches left to complete their mission: to win the Altero.lv LIIGA championship title.
The match in Salaspils will be remembered for two things.
The first took place off the pitch — in the stands. Throughout the entire game, the home team’s match announcer crossed every imaginable boundary of professionalism, constantly “entertaining” the home fans while at the same time amusing — and occasionally infuriating — the large and vocal Valmiera supporters who had travelled to the game. Even warnings from the match delegate and interventions from other officials couldn’t silence him. Such a spectacle is rare in Latvian football and will almost certainly lead to disciplinary action from the Latvian Football Federation’s Disciplinary Committee.
The second thing worth remembering happened on the field — the superior effort, fight, and fitness of Valmiera’s players. However, breaking down Salaspils’ defense wasn’t as easy as hoped. The opening goal only came at the end of the first half, when Rodžers Krasts found the net from close range — 1:0.
Early in the second half, some attacking substitutions brought new energy, and Valmiera began to dominate. The second goal followed soon after: Rojs Bušs crossed from the right, finding captain Mārcis Ērglis, who turned away from his marker and fired home with his right foot — 2:0.
The final blow came from Bušs himself — after an excellent run down the left by Ritvars Krists Zauska, his pass deflected via Niks Savaļnieks to Rojs, who calmly slotted the ball past the goalkeeper — 3:0.
So, the title celebration is now set for the remaining two home matches of the season — on October 19 at 15:00 against SK Super Nova-2, or, if not then, on October 26 at 14:00 against FK Karosta.
Both matches will take place at Jānis Daliņš Stadium.
